What are the temporary status options to live and work in the United States from Peru?
If you don't want to get a Green Card right away, there are temporary status options to live and work in the United States from Peru. These options include nonimmigrant work visas such as the H-1B, L-1, O-1, and E-2. Each has specific requirements and time limitations, and generally requires a job offer from a US employer.
What is the role of the public defender in a seizure process in Peru?
The public defender in Peru can represent low-income people who are facing a seizure process and who cannot afford a private attorney. The public defender can provide legal advice, representation in court, and advocate for the debtor's rights in the garnishment process. Their role is to ensure that the debtor's rights are respected in the legal process.
